19192705378704 is an even composite number. It is composed of six dist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of two thousand and twenty-five divisors.

Prime factorization of 19192705378704:

24 × 34 × 112 × 132 × 232 × 372

(2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 11 × 11 × 13 × 13 × 23 × 23 × 37 × 37)
